Interface definition

Name

Explanation

Positive/negative pole

Dc power input, 12-50V

U,V,W

Drive output, connected to the motor phase line

Hu,Hv,Hw

Hall signal, connect the motor Hall signal line

H+,H-

Hall power supply, connect the motor Hall power line (maximum output 100mA)

V+

The positive   terminal of the external potentiometer for speed regulation is left suspended when not in use.                         

(Internal 5V output, maximum output 200mA)

Ve

The external speed control signal can be connected to a potentiometer, analog voltage or PWM

V-

External speed regulation reference ground (COM terminal)

EN

Enable: When the dip code SW2 is in the off state, it is normal when left floating or at a   high level, and in standby mode at a low level. When the dip code SW2 is in   the on state, it is in standby mode when left floating or at a high level,   and in normal mode when at a low level.

DR

The direction is   forward rotation when it is suspended or at a high level, and reverse rotation when it is at a low level

Power light

The power indicator light is green and remains on when powered on

RJ1

The current-limiting setting can be selected according to the customer's   requirements.

RJ2

Internal speed control potentiometer, when rotated clockwise, the motor speed ranges from 0   to 100%

SW1 dial

Internal and external speed regulation switching, ON: internal; "OFF: External"

SW2 dial

Enable functionswitching: ON: high-level hovering is in standby mode; OFF: low-level standby

Current limiting description

This controller adopts an output current limiting method, effectively preventing abnormal operation caused by excessive current during startup or when the load   increases. When in actual use, please set the output current limit according to the motor parameters.

Note: This function is an optional feature. By default, all products have a fixed   maximum current value.

Indication of speed regulation mode

1. Internal speed regulation

When using internal speed regulation, switch the dip switch SW1 to the ON position,  rotate the internal speed regulation potentiometer clockwise from low to the highest, and the motor speed will increase from 0 to 100%.

2. External speed regulation

When using external speed regulation, switch the dip switch SW1 to the OFF state.

2.1 For speed regulation with an external 10K potentiometer, it is necessary to connect the potentiometer to the V+, Ve, or V- interfaces of the driver. Adjust the motor speed by rotating the potentiometer (connect Ve to the middle pin of the potentiometer).

2.2 External analog voltage speed regulation is connected. V- (COM) is the reference ground, and Ve is connected to a 0-5V voltage signal. Among them, the motor speed changes when it is 1-4.6V. The wiring diagram and the voltage-speed correspondence diagram are as follows:


2.3 External PWM signal speed regulation, V- is the reference ground, Ve is connected to the PWM signal, the PWM voltage amplitude is 5V, the frequency is 1-10KHz, the wiring diagram and duty cycle - output corresponding diagram are as follows:


                                Attention!                  

The internal and external switching dip SW1 only works on the speed control signal. Whether the motor speed is controlled by an internal potentiometer or an external speed control signal, the side direction of the control signal and the enable signal are   all under control. The maximum working voltage of the Ve speed regulation signal is 24V, and the maximum speed regulation range is 5V. This is mainly to adapt to the fact that PLC users do not need to connect current-limiting   resistors.

Enable control

When the enable signal input is at a high level (in the EN hovering state).

SW2 ON, driver standby, motor stops rotating;

When SW2 is OFF, the driver works and the motor resumes rotation.

When the enable signal input is at a low level, (EN and V- short-circuited).

SW2 ON, the driver works and the motor resumes rotation;

When SW2 is OFF, the driver is in standby mode and the motor stops rotating.

Direction control

When DR Input is at a high level (DR In the suspended state), the motor rotates in the forward direction:

When DR Input is at a low level (DR And V- short-circuited), the motor rotates in reverse.

When DR Switches states, the driver will automatically perform energy consumption braking for 0.5 seconds.

Note: The DR State can only be changed when the motor is running at a low speed or at a stop; otherwise, the controller and motor may be damaged.
